Webb7 feb. 2024 · Though some companies might define someone who stocks shelves differently, the common title is stock clerk. Despite the name, stock clerks have a wide range of responsibilities other than putting merchandise on shelves, from changing out sales tags to loading a gigantic television into someone’s car.
